L3Harris Lands PAC-3 Work as It Builds Out Its Missile Solutions Segment
L3Harris Technologies has received an award tied to the Patriot Advanced Capability-3 (PAC-3) program, a missile defence system developed by Lockheed Martin, adding another line of work to the company’s expanding missile portfolio. The announcement was covered this week by Yahoo Finance, which examined whether the award could support growth in L3Harris’ missile-related business.
The work sits within the company’s Missile Solutions (MSL) segment, one of three reporting units at L3Harris Technologies, alongside Space & Mission Systems (SMS) and Communications & Spectrum Dominance (CSD). PAC-3 interceptors are produced at volume for the US Army and international customers, and primes increasingly rely on a supplier base for components, subassemblies, and manufacturing support across that production chain.
For L3Harris, missile and munitions work has become a growing focus as defence budgets in the United States and among allied nations prioritise replenishment of interceptor inventories and air-defence capacity. Sustained production programmes like PAC-3 can offer multi-year revenue visibility for contractors positioned in the supply chain, though the company has not disclosed the specific financial terms of this award in the coverage cited.
